At a school, there were 12 pupils from Club C and 25% more pupils from Club D. Some pupils from Club D left and the ratio of the number of pupils from Club C to the number of pupils from Club D became 4 : 3. How many pupils from Club D left?

Number of pupils from Club D at first in percent
= 100% + 25%
= 125%
Number of pupils from Club D at first
= 125% x 12
=
125100 x 12
= 15
Number of pupils in Club C remains unchanged.
4 u = 12
1 u = 12 ÷ 4 = 3
Number of pupils from Club D in the end
= 3 u
= 3 x 3
= 9
Number of pupils from Club D who left
= 15 - 9
= 6
Answer(s): 6
